What is the value of x in the equation 3.5x+5.4=19.4

Answer: x = 4

Step-by-step explanation: To solve this equation, we could go right to our steps of subtracting 5.4 from both sides, but I would do a slightly different approach.

Since I hate working with decimals, I would get rid of them.

We can do this by multiplying both sides of the equation by 10, and remember to multiply every term by 10 to keep it balanced.

*Multiplying by 10 shifts the decimal point 1 place to the right

So we have 35x + 54 = 194 which looks a lot better.

Now subtract 54 from both sides to get 35x = 140.

Now divide both sides by 35 and x = 4.

Spencer has a wooden post that is five and three sevenths feet long. He cut two and one half feet off the post. What is the leng

Answer:

  2 13/14 feet

Step-by-step explanation:

The remaining length is the difference between the starting length and the amount cut off:

  5 3/7 - 2 1/2 = (5 -2) +(3/7 -1/2) = 3 +((3·2-7·1)/(7·2)) = 3 -1/14

  = 2 13/14 . . . feet remaining

_____

<em>Additional comment</em>

Addition and subtraction of fractions can be accomplished using a formula that does not rely on finding a least common denominator. In this case, the denominators have no common factors, so their product is, in fact, the least common denominator.

  \dfrac{a}{b}-\dfrac{c}{d}=\dfrac{ad-bc}{bd}
